@font-face{font-family:FontAwesome;src:url(https://maxcdn.bootstrapcdn.com/font-awesome/4.5.0/fonts/fontawesome-webfont.woff2) format("woff2"),url(https://maxcdn.bootstrapcdn.com/font-awesome/4.5.0/fonts/fontawesome-webfont.woff) format("woff");font-weight:400;font-style:normal;font-display:swap}
.fa{display:inline-block;font:normal normal normal 14px/1 FontAwesome;font-size:inherit;-webkit-font-smoothing:antialiased}
.fa-whatsapp:before{content:"\f232"}.fa-close:before{content:"\f00d"}.fa-user:before{content:"\f007"}.fa-paper-plane:before{content:"\f1d8"}.fa-camera:before{content:"\f030"}
.fa-2x{font-size:2em}.fa-3x{font-size:3em}.fa-4x{font-size:4em}

button.chatbox-open,button.chatbox-close{position:fixed;bottom:16px;width:60px;height:60px;border:0;border-radius:50%;cursor:pointer;color:#fff}
button.chatbox-open{right:16px;background:#1ad03f}
button.chatbox-close{right:90px;background:#0360a5;display:none}

.chatbox-popup{position:fixed;bottom:90px;right:16px;width:250px;background:#fff;border-radius:12px;box-shadow:0 5px 20px rgba(0,0,0,.15);display:none;flex-direction:column}
.chatbox-popup__header{display:flex;align-items:center;padding:1px;background:#2c9ac6;color:#fff;border-radius:12px 12px 0 0}
.chatbox-popup__avatar{background:#e80202;border-radius:50%;width:50px;height:50px;display:flex;align-items:center;justify-content:center;color:#fff}
.chatbox-popup__main{padding:10px;font-size:14px;color:#333;text-align:center}
.chatbox-popup__div{padding:4px;border-top:1px solid #eee;display:flex;align-items:center}
textarea{width:100%;border:0;outline:0;resize:none;font-size:14px;padding:6px;height:8px}
button.chatbox-open:after{content:'4';position:absolute;top:-5px;right:-5px;background:red;width:20px;height:20px;font-size:12px;border-radius:50%;text-align:center;line-height:20px}